[请益] 自动侦测语系。

楼主: Elfiend (小孩)   2014-05-08 22:57:23
范例:http://mac.pcbeta.com/index.php
google晃晃点进这个站,
原本看是简体字,
打开后,出现一个试窗询问说是侦测到繁体语系,
问我要不要切换成繁体,点选是,
网页没有reload,文字就变繁体了。(图片、版面等都没变)
之后开启该站任意连结都是繁体的。
想问问切繁体那段,不需要reload,文字就变繁体,
这段是有哪种可能?
原本是猜他同时存在二种文字,然后javascript把其中一种设hidden,
可是打开原始码看,又没看到简体字。
还是说redirect可以不用重load网页?
其他部份功能,我google "javascript 语系判断"
有找到许多相关范例。
像是:http://www.dotblogs.com.tw/lastsecret/archive/2010/05/01/14957.aspx
作者: j87b0003 (I'm 邱老虎)   2014-05-08 23:36:00
有js套件可以直接转
作者: serotw (弑龙)   2014-05-09 00:05:00
他转换的字串对照都写在某个js里,判断语系也是在该js使用cookie记录使用者最后选择的语系,在使用物件去筛选除了某些物件不去转换字串的内容
作者: LaPass (LaPass)   2014-05-09 09:33:00
其实 header里面就会告诉server你是哪种语系了,抓accept-language
作者: serotw (弑龙)   2014-05-09 09:36:00
感觉这篇应该是要在javascript板才对,页面上即时处理跟后端一点关系都没有的说,逃~
作者: MOONRAKER (㊣牛鹤鳗毛人)   2014-05-09 11:00:00
这,很显然是因为乍看看不懂吧
楼主: Elfiend (小孩)   2014-05-09 12:45:00
抱歉发错版,因为php可以抓语系、用cookie记录,所以我以为都是php的功能。
作者: serotw (弑龙)   2014-05-09 13:01:00
要使用php取得是可以~楼上已有~但无法即时更改字句~会换页

Links booklink

Contact Us: admin [ a t ] ucptt.com